Subject: Currency-Hedging Decision — Briefing for Incoming Director

Dear executive team,

Ahead of Director Malenka Orvis joining next month, please review the treasury position at Bryceland Exports. We have moved 65% of Tarvian dollar exposure into twelve-month forwards, accepting a modest premium to stabilize cash forecasts. Remaining exposure stays floating pending her review. The confidential planning note she should read first follows below.

Regards,
Treasury Office

management briefing: Only 33 of the 205 pilot accounts renewed Kasath, so a churn review is set for October 17. Weniusek Logistics is in early talks to buy Holethax Freight for about $345.6 million.

Q3 Planning Note — Harlen Works, Vettermoor Plant

For the incoming director. Line 4 is at 92% utilisation; Line 5 idle since spring. Options: recommission Line 5 (capex heavy, six-week lead) or shift overflow to the Drossfield site. Maintenance backs recommissioning; finance prefers Drossfield. Decision needed before the October order window closes for the Calveron tooling contract. Board expects your recommendation at the quarterly review. The confidential framing for that recommendation follows below.

board note of tajog-kageg: The finance team signed off on a budget of $106.8 million for Project Istax.

Handing off the Pellwood calendar sync issue. Recurring events edited in Farrow Desk create duplicate entries when the upstream feed resolves conflicts by timestamp alone. My workaround dedupes on series ID before merge; it's live but untested against all-day events. Background, open edge cases, and the merge logic notes are on this page.

wiki page, baguf-kahap: https://confluence.tolvaqsys.internal/browse/display/projects/8d5f528f

**Ticket: Stale prices in Cartwell catalog cache**

Welcome aboard. The catalog service caches product pages for ten minutes, but price updates from the Merza feed aren't invalidating those entries, so customers see old prices. Please add an invalidation hook on feed ingest and confirm against staging. The staging build to test is identified below.

build token for tawif-bahip: htk31_68bba16e1afabfef4ecc69408c06f16